节水型数字热表的设计

节水型数字热表的设计

ID:20403001

大小:421.00 KB

页数:9页

时间:2018-10-09

节水型数字热表的设计_第1页
节水型数字热表的设计_第2页
节水型数字热表的设计_第3页
节水型数字热表的设计_第4页
节水型数字热表的设计_第5页
资源描述:

《节水型数字热表的设计》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、节水型数字式热表的单片机设计一、课题简介城市供暖是基础设施,居民正常过冬的供暖问题关乎百姓生活。按供热面积收费,不利于节能,易造成资源的浪费;安装热量表及调节设备,并实施按表计量收费的工作己经成为当前供暖行业的关注热点。热量表是用于对集中供热系统中的热量分户进行计量的仪表,主要由进水和回水温度传感器、积分器、流量计等部分构成。该表安装在用户的进水和出水管上。热量表根据测量到的热水进出温度差、水流量以及供热时间,计算出采暖设备散发的热量值,并将其显示出来。随着集中采暖按热量计费的相应技术的发展,整

2、个采暖热量计费装置向小型化、计算机化发展。本文所设计的热量表,不但实现了基本的热量计量,同时,还利用出水和进水的流量监控(若流量不平衡,单片机系统将发出报警信号),通过电磁阀对热水流量以及对用户违章用热水或用户房间漏水等进行控制。具体的总体原理图如下:图1、热量表原理图二、方案论证方案一:方案一框图如下,集入口和出口的温度采集和流量采集(相当于四个采集模块)于一个单片机,其中还连接了电磁阀驱动模块,LCD显示模块,电路模块以及报警部分。图2、方案一原理框图方案一的优点在于集所有功能于一片单片机,

3、硬件较简单易于理解,成本也较低,但这样设计的缺点在于单片机中断资源非常拮据并且I/O资源几乎全总被占用,给编程带来很大难度,并且还涉及到一个中断不够用的问题,虽然可以通过其他方法解决,但是显然增加了其复杂度,这是其缺点。9方案二:方案二框图如下。图3、方案二原理框图方案二与方案一的区别在于把入口的温度和流量采集模块和出口的这两个模块分开,减轻了单个硬件的负担,中断不够用的问题也得以解决,但是必须得加入上位机作为主机,其他两个从机专门负责从温度以及流量采集模块采集数据,再把数据通过多机通信传输给主

4、机,让主机处理,并根据处理结果来控制LCD的显示和电磁阀的关闭以及报警器,这样设计的缺点是利用的硬件较多,成本较高,但给编程减轻了负担,出于可实现性考虑本文选择方案二。三、硬件的设计和说明1、温度采集模块任务书中要求用Pt100热电阻作为温度传感器,在这里温度采集电路采用了Pt100的三线制接法,热电阻作为电桥的一个桥臂电阻,其连接导线(从热电阻到中控室)也成为桥臂电阻的一部分,这部分电阻是未知的且随环境温度变化,易造成测量误差。为了消除连接导线电阻引起的测量误差,热电阻采用三线制接法,即将其中

5、的一根导线接到电桥电源端,其余两根分别接到热电阻所在桥臂及与其相邻的桥臂上,从而消除了导线的测量误差。温度采集电路下图所示。图4、温度采集电路2、A/D转换模块考虑到温度采集模块产生的电压信号经放大后的电压范围,本文采用A/D转换芯片ADC0809,ADC0809是带有8位A/D转换器、8路多路开关以及微处理机兼容的控制逻辑的CMOS组件。它是逐次逼近式A/D转换器,可以和单片机直接接口。下图为其内部逻辑结构,它由一个8路模拟开关、一个地址锁存与译码器、一个A/D转换器和一个三态输出锁存器组成。

6、多路开关可选通8个模拟通道,允许8路模拟量分时输入,共用A/D转换器进行转换。三态输出锁器用于锁存A/D转换完的数字量,当OE端为高电平时,才可以从三态输出锁存器取走转换完的数据。9图5、ADC0809引脚结构ADC0809各脚功能如下:D7-D0:8位数字量输出引脚。IN0-IN7:8位模拟量输入引脚。VCC:+5V工作电压。GND:地。REF(+):参考电压正端。REF(-):参考电压负端。START:A/D转换启动信号输入端。ALE:地址锁存允许信号输入端。(以上两种信号用于启动A/D转换

7、).EOC:转换结束信号输出引脚,开始转换时为低电平,当转换结束时为高电平。OE:输出允许控制端,用以打开三态数据输出锁存器。CLK:时钟信号输入端(一般为500KHz)。A、B、C:地址输入线。图6、管脚结构图工作原理:9ST为转换启动信号。当ST上跳沿时,所有内部寄存器清零;下跳沿时,开始进行A/D转换;在转换期间,ST应保持低电平。EOC为转换结束信号。当EOC为高电平时,表明转换结束;否则,表明正在进行A/D转换。OE为输出允许信号,用于控制三条输出锁存器向单片机输出转换得到的数据。OE

8、=1,输出转换得到的数据;OE=0,输出数据线呈高阻状态。D7-D0为数字量输出线。CLK为时钟输入信号线。因ADC0809的内部没有时钟电路,所需时钟信号必须由外界提供,通常使用频率为500KHZ,VREF(+),VREF(-)为参考电压输入。硬件接线图:说明:从温度传感器出来并放大的电压信号接在ADC0809的模拟输入端IN0端,控制端口ST、OE、EOC端分别接在P1口的P1.0、P1.1、P1.2,数字输出端的八位接在P0口,由频率产生器Sun7474供给0809一个500Hz的时钟信号

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。